After I finished my work for the day, I decided to head for lunch at this scrumcious seafood restaraunt located in Renaca. I ordered the Palta Marina, that came just in time, I was starving. This was absolutely the best seafood dish I¥ve ever tasted! It had everything in it including, crab, shrimp, abolone, congrio, corvina, mussels and the list goes on. The juice itself was to "live for", and later that day I ate at another location that was a sushi bar and that was amazing also. I can't tell you how fresh this stuff is, guess you have to see it for yourselves! but if the next pictures says anything, I was happy.
